I'm supporting a leading investment firm looking for an experienced macOS Support Engineer to provide front-line support for their first deployment of Apple devices across the business. This is a hands-on role supporting ~25 Macs initially, working independently within a well-established environment., You'll be the go-to macOS specialist, keeping devices running smoothly day-to-day: managing provisioning, handling support issues, onboarding users, deploying applications, and maintaining configuration standards. You'll work with Jamf Pro as the primary management tool and ensure consistent, secure, and reliable performance across the fleet., * Provide macOS support including troubleshooting, incident resolution, root-cause follow-up
- Deploy and maintain applications and packages via Jamf Pro
- Manage device provisioning, enrollment, and profiles (ABM + Jamf)
- Support user access and identity setup through Microsoft 365 + Azure AD
- Oversee onboarding/offboarding device workflows
- Maintain documentation on configurations, standards, and known issues
- Engage directly with end users in a technically proficient environment
Requirements
- 2-3 years' hands-on experience supporting macOS in an enterprise setting
- Strong, practical Jamf Pro experience (enrollment, deployment, profiles, policy admin)
- Working knowledge of Microsoft 365 and Azure AD for macOS integration
- Confident operating independently within an established device estate
- Experience supporting technically proficient users
